What Are Core Values of a Business?

Core values are fundamental beliefs that guide a business’s actions and decision-making processes. They represent the company’s highest priorities and deeply held driving forces. Core values are essential because they help in shaping the company culture, guiding employees’ behavior, and ensuring that the business remains aligned with its mission and vision.

What are core values of a business? Core values of a business are the essential and enduring principles that define the company’s identity and provide a framework for how the organization conducts its operations. These values are crucial because they influence every aspect of the business, from strategic planning to daily interactions with customers and employees. Core values typically include elements such as integrity, innovation, customer focus, and teamwork.

Integrity is often considered a cornerstone of core values. It involves conducting business in an honest and ethical manner, ensuring transparency and accountability in all actions. Companies that prioritize integrity build trust with their customers, employees, and stakeholders, which is vital for long-term success.

Innovation and Adaptability

Innovation is another critical core value for many businesses. It encourages creativity and the development of new ideas, products, or services. Companies that value innovation are often more competitive and better able to adapt to changes in the market. This adaptability is crucial in a rapidly evolving business environment where staying ahead of trends can make a significant difference.

Customer focus is also a common core value. This principle emphasizes the importance of understanding and meeting the needs of customers. Businesses that prioritize customer focus strive to provide exceptional service and create positive experiences for their clients. This approach can lead to increased customer loyalty and satisfaction.

Teamwork and Collaboration

Teamwork is another essential core value that many businesses uphold. It involves fostering a collaborative environment where employees work together towards common goals. Effective teamwork can lead to increased productivity, creativity, and a sense of unity within the organization. Companies that value teamwork often invest in team-building activities and encourage open communication.

In addition to these core values, businesses may also prioritize sustainability, social responsibility, and excellence. Sustainability involves making decisions that consider the long-term impact on the environment and society. Social responsibility refers to the company’s commitment to contributing positively to the community and addressing social issues. Excellence involves striving for the highest standards in all aspects of the business, from product quality to customer service.

Core values are not just words on a page; they are the guiding principles that influence every decision and action within a business. By clearly defining and adhering to these values, companies can create a strong foundation for success and build a positive reputation among customers, employees, and stakeholders.
